Pros

Somewhat stable job security. Repetitive menial work, standard job schedule, the roles are full time work from home. That means you get 40 hrs paid whether you have stuff to do or not

Cons

Do not expect to get promoted if you are a minority. Black, hispanic, indian, asian don't really get considered for opportunities as the management is very white and very racist. A lot of favoritism and no efforts are made to retain high performers, . If you are a minority prepare to kick really hard against a moving goal post. They preach equity and equality, but in the end most of people resigning are black, hispanic or asian. Raytheon has the lowest pay in the industry. The way to get promoted here, is to leave and come back after 3-5 years. The joke is on them, a lot of people are leaving and won't be coming back.

Pros

I worked at Raytheon for over 4 years and had a great experience. The company provided many learning and growth opportunities. I was promoted twice during my tenure with the company, and my responsibility increased significantly. I felt like my management supported me and provided me with the career mentorship that I was seeking. I felt empowered and respected during my time there.

Cons

It can be difficult to work at such a large defense contractor company because of all the process and red tape. Things can move slowly, you have to be patient and pick your battles. That being said, if you learn how to work within the system, you can make a significant impact here!
